Former Mayor Pt. Ubraj Narine Commemorates Ruimveldt LIfe Improvement Centre’s 40th Anniversary Service

Former Mayor Pt. Ubraj Narine attended the Ruimveldt Life Improvement Centre’s 40th Anniversary Service on Sunday. Narine, who is seen among citizens as a committed public servant and advocate for community development, participation in the event is seen as a reflection of his unwavering support for religious institutions and their role in fostering a sense of unity and spiritual growth within the community.
Narine said he believed in strengthening the bond between local government and religious organisations. Evidence of this could be seen, before demitting mayoral office, with his office’s approval of the Ruimveldt LIfe Improvement Centre’s request to erect lights in the street, ensuring the safety and visibility for congregation members and residents alike.
The  Ruimveldt LIfe Improvement Centre is a vibrant church deeply ingrained within the community, actively engaging in social outreach, educational initiatives, and promoting values of compassion, love, and unity. Its 40th Anniversary Service offered an opportunity for community members to come together, celebrate their faith, and reflect on the positive impact the church has had in transforming lives.
